Hibiscus Hot Sauce Recipe
Total Time
40 minutes
Prep Time
10 minutes

Ingredients
8 servings
- 7 dried Thai chiles
- 1 tablespoon dried hibiscus/jamaica flowers (cut and sifted)
- 1 cup boiling water
- 3 garlic cloves
- 1/3 cup apple cider vinegar
- 2 tablespoons pomegranate molasses
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on whole black or rainbow peppercorns
- 1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Preparation
Step 1
Add the dried chiles and hibiscus flowers to a bowl and cover them with the boiling water. Allow all to soak and soften for 30 minutes.
Step 2
Add the chiles, hibiscus, and soaking water to a blender, along with the garlic, vinegar, pomegranate molasses, salt, peppercorns, and cinnamon.
Step 3
Blend until smooth.
Step 4
Optionally strain before funneling into a bottle or jar.
